The codex auth.json struct mapping was wrong — field names and nesting didn't match the real file written by the Codex CLI, causing usage sync to silently fail with errCodexAuthInvalid.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com>

There was a problem hiding this comment.
The current implementation returns errCodexAuthInvalid if tokens is missing, even if a valid OPENAI_API_KEY is present. Since the OpenAIAPIKey field was added to the struct, you can improve robustness by falling back to it when tokens are unavailable. This ensures the daemon works correctly regardless of whether the user authenticated via the web flow or an API key.
if auth.Tokens != nil && auth.Tokens.AccessToken != "" {
return &codexAuthData{
AccessToken: auth.Tokens.AccessToken,
AccountID: auth.Tokens.AccountID,
}, nil
}
if auth.OpenAIAPIKey != nil && *auth.OpenAIAPIKey != "" {
return &codexAuthData{
AccessToken: *auth.OpenAIAPIKey,
AccountID: "",
}, nil
}
return nil, errCodexAuthInvalid|
